Sparkling Dry Ginger, tequila, lemon juice, egg whites and splash of grenadine is all you need for this refreshing tequila cocktail! Their Dry Tequila Fizz is certainly more red than ours. Perhaps their splash of grenadine is larger than or splash or it could be that we used Homemade Grenadine instead of the bright dye infused sugar water that is store bought grenadine.
Ingredients
- 2 oz. Ginger Dry
- 2 oz. Tequila
- 1 oz. fresh lemon juice
- 2 dashes of egg whites
- splash of grenadine
- lemon slice for garnish
Instructions
- Fill a cocktail shaker with ice. Add all ingredients except for the Ginger Dry. Shake and then strain into a collins glass half filled with ice. Top with Ginger Dry and garnish with a lemon slice.
